From March 30 to April 14, 2017, Chairman of the International Society of Multiphysics, Chief editor of The International Journal of Multiphysics, Professor Mojtaba Moatamedi visited Beijing Institute of Technology (BIT) at the invitation of the State Key Laboratory of Explosion Science and Technology (SKLEST). He gave two brilliant academic reports titled “Experimental and Numerical Study of Composite Structural Panels Subjected to Windborne Debris Impact and Their Strengthening for Climate Change Adaptation” and “Multiphysics and Industrial Applications”. The report was hosted by Professor Chen Pengwan, Dean of School of Mechatronical Engineering.
In the report, Professor Mojtaba Moatamedi introduced the method and theory of multiphysics, including several coupling calculation methods of fluid-solid coupling, and advanced numerical simulation software of multi-field coupling. Combining the nuclear accident in Fukushima Nuclear Plant in Japan and problems in the field of explosion impact, he demonstrated the ability of the software to solve problems in multi-field coupling and verified the simulation results by experiments. The report has aroused participants’ attention and interests and they discussed with Professor Mojtaba Moatamedi on the load type of lagrange method and Euler's method and the scope of application of the software.
During the visit, Professor Mojtaba Moatamedi discussed with Director of SKLEST, Professor Wang Cheng and visited the simulation and computing center and some laboratories. He spoke highly of the research conditions and achievements. The International Conference on MULTIPHYSICS 2017 will be cohosted by the International Society of Multiphysics and SKLEST on December 14-15, 2017. This year, Professor Mojtaba Moatamedi and Professor Chen Pengwan, Dean of the school of Mechatronical Engineering will cochair the meeting.
